nixp.ru v3.0

21 октября 2017,
суббота,
22:33:03 MSK

DevOps с компанией «Флант»
Аватар пользователя Feuerbach
Feuerbach написал 29 апреля 2005 года в 21:28 (321 просмотр) Ведет себя как мужчина; открыл 53 темы в форуме, оставил 447 комментариев на сайте.

Можно ли заставить lftp посылать с определенным интервалом пустые команды на сервер, чтобы не возникало тайм-аута?

Genie

поставить для данного сервера sync-mode?

тогда команды будут посылаться только по одной, что несколько уменьшит такие случаи.

правда, если ты сидишь за NAT-прокси, тут может быть несколько другая грабелька: установленное соединение на 21 порт через некоторое время в fw без пересылки пакетов считается закрытым, и более не обрабатывается в NAT-преобразователе. время (по умолчанию, где менять — не искал) — около 5 минут (300 сек), если я не ошибаюсь…

в общем, тут надо определить, что же именно не так у тебя возникает.

Feuerbach
Genie
поставить для данного сервера sync-mode?

тогда команды будут посылаться только по одной, что несколько уменьшит такие случаи.

Нет, это немного не то…

Вот например пробился я на сервер, сижу и вдумчиво читаю ls|less. Никаких команд, ессно, не посылается. А сервер, когда в течение 30 сек. не получает от меня команд, думает, что я подло смылся, и закрывает управляющее соединение. Так что когда я дочитаю ls|less и решу, чего именно я хочу скачать, мне прийдется соединяться заново. Что не есть удобно. Поэтому если клиент будет с интервалом 25 сек посылать PWD на сервер, будет очень даже неплохо.